Doha, October 16 (QNA) – The Ministry of Culture organized Sunday a symposium entitled “International Decade for the Rapprochement of Cultures 2013-2022”, with the participation of HE Chairperson of the Board of Directors of the Doha International Center for Interfaith Dialogue (DICID) Dr. Ibrahim bin Saleh Al Nuaimi, and Dr. Nowzad Abdul Rahman Al Hiti, an expert of the Qatari Committee for the Alliance of Civilizations and Maryam Yassin Al Hammadi, Director of the Department of Culture and Arts at the Ministry of Culture. The writer Jamal Fayez moderated the symposium.

HE Dr. Ibrahim bin Saleh Al Nuaimi explained that the issue of promoting the spirit of tolerance and openness to others is an important element in the pillar of social development, which is one of the four pillars of achieving Qatar National Vision 2030, in addition to human development, economic development and environmental development.

He said that they are hosting FIFA World Cup Qatar 2022 event, and that the State of Qatar and the whole world are looking forward to it, and what diversity is greater than hosting the entire world, with their colors, races, religions, and cultures which is a great opportunity to share called the authenticity of Qatar, Arab and Islamic values and morals.

In his intervention, Chairperson of DICID referred to three elements: cultural diversity and pluralism in line with Islamic ethics, authentic Arab values, as it deals with issues related to pluralism and diversity, coexistence, tolerance and acceptance of the other, and issues related to pluralism and diversity in civilization, and dignity.

For his part, Dr. Nowzad Abdul Rahman Al Hiti spoke about the role of culture in sustainable development, stressing that cultural diversity is a source of enrichment for society, that Qatar has contributed to preserving cultural and human heritage, and that the World Cup in Qatar embodies the achievement of sustainable development on social, environmental or economic levels.

In turn, Maryam Yassin Al Hammadi, touched on “cultural diversity and the promotion of expression”, noting that this symposium comes with a focus on achieving the desired goals of culture and helping to address the most pressing global challenges through intercultural and interreligious dialogue to enhance understanding and cooperation for peace and identify gaps and finding more appropriate solutions to create more peaceful and inclusive societies.

She explained that the International Decade for the Rapprochement of Cultures builds on the great momentum generated by the International Decade for a Culture of Peace and Nonviolence, which places on people the need to develop a comprehensive global awareness that is free from stereotypes and prejudices, which is the only way to achieve peace through understanding.

She stated that the State of Qatar signed an agreement to promote cultural diversity in 2009, and is also undertaking initiatives to enhance civilized and cultural understanding such as the Cultural Diversity Conference, which was devoted to the Asian Dialogue in September 2019, and the Years of Culture Program, which celebrates this year’s 10th year and which focus on common human values such as human dignity and respect.
